Dot Delivery Driver

Successfully handle and deliver packages on time

Safely drive and perform safety inspections on Company vehicle

Follow all local & state laws, road/driving regulations, and Company policies

Provide excellent customer service and satisfaction despite stressful events / conditions

Keep pace in physically demanding job; work in all weather conditions and on various routes; lift packages weighing up to 50 lbs. on a frequent basis; maneuver packages weighing up to 70 lbs., using material handling equipment, or up to 300 pounds as part of a delivery team; get in and out of a vehicle repeatedly throughout the day at variable locations

Communicate effectively with support team to provide exceptional customer service and ensure deliveries are completed

Use smart phone device for GPS Navigation, scanning packages, conducting administrative requirements such as clocking in/out, and to communicate with supervisors and other team members

Load and unload packages in delivery vehicle

Support the team in daily work requirements including participation in rescue calls when other team members need assistance with their routes

Qualifications

Must be at least 21 years old for a delivery driver, at least 18 years old for delivery helper

Must hold a non-provisional, unrestricted driver's license

Must be authorized to work in the United States

Must have good English speaking, reading, writing / communication skills

Additional Information

DOT drivers paid $22.25 per hour (all positions paid biweekly)

10-hour shifts are typical

4-day work week (40 hours) is typical

Expect daytime shift with a 10:00 AM start time Monday through Saturday

A minimum of 2 paid 15-minute breaks during your shift and 1 unpaid 30 minute meal break

Medical, Dental, and Vision insurance available after 30 days

Paid time off begins accruing immediately at start of employment

401 K with company match

Equipment Provided

Delivery Vehicle & Gas

Handheld technology

Uniforms

Other safety and administrative gear necessary for job accomplishment

Hiring Process takes approximately 1-2 weeks to complete
